12.04.2에서는 openssh-server 패키지를 사용할 수 없습니다


10

방금 12.04.2를 새로 설치 했으며이 PC로 ssh를 할 수 없다는 것을 알았습니다. openssh-server를 설치하려고했지만 "package openssh-server를 사용할 수 없습니다 ..."라고 무엇이 누락 되었습니까?


1
실제로 openssh-serverUbuntu 12.04기본 저장소에 있습니다. 확실히 시도 했습니까? (모두 소문자)? 참조 : ubuntuupdates.org/package/core/precise/main/base/openssh-serversudo apt-get install openssh-server
david6

2
사람들이 문제가 해결되었음을 알 수 있도록 답변을 수락하십시오.
Jo-Erlend Schinstad

답변:


5

터미널을 열고 다음을 입력하십시오.

sudo apt-get install openssh-server

그래도 작동하지 않으면 Ubuntu 소프트웨어 센터를 열고 편집 -> 소프트웨어 소스 -> Ubuntu 소프트웨어 탭을 찾아 최소한 확인 표시가있는 주, 유니버스 및 다중 우주 리포지토리가 있는지 확인하십시오.


6
네, 전에 "sudo apt-get install openssh-server"를 했는데도 마찬가지입니다. 문제는 단지 apt-get 업그레이드를하고 업데이트가 아니라는 것입니다. 업데이트를 수행하고 동일한 명령을 실행 한 후 작동했습니다.
Naten Baptista

3

Ubuntu 소프트웨어 센터로 이동하여 편집 -> 소프트웨어 소스 -> Ubuntu 소프트웨어 탭으로 이동하십시오. 그런 다음 선택 기타 -> 선택 베스트 서버 아래 에서 다운로드 .

그런 다음 터미널에서 ( Ctrl+ Alt+ T) 실행하십시오.

sudo apt-get update && sudo apt-get install openssh-server

화면의 지시를 따릅니다. 문제가 해결됩니다.


1

CLI를 통해 openssh-server를 제거하고 다시 설치하라는 조언을 따르고 있지만 패키지를 사용할 수 없다는 오류가 발생했습니다.

apt-get그런 다음 업데이트 가 성공하여 다시 시도하십시오.

따라서 성공한 순서는 다음과 같습니다.

sudo apt-get remove openssh-client openssh-server
sudo apt-get update
sudo apt-get install openssh-server

ssh 클라이언트의 lol wtf 제거는 시스템의 거의 모든 패킷을 깰 것입니다
scythargon

0

가상 컴퓨터에 Ubuntu를 설치했기 때문에 동일한 문제가 발생했지만 개인 스위치를 사용했기 때문에 인터넷에 연결하지 않았습니다. 방금 스위치를 변경하고 개인 스위치로 인터넷에 연결했습니다. 그 후 나는 소스 코드를 변경하고 내 사건 (독일)을 위해 하나를 선택했습니다. 이제 작동합니다. 당신은 똑같이 시도 할 수 있으며 모든 것이 당신을 위해되기를 바랍니다. (업데이트를 실행하는 것을 잊지 마십시오)

건배


당사 사이트를 사용함과 동시에 당사의 쿠키 정책개인정보 보호정책을 읽고 이해하였음을 인정하는 것으로 간주합니다.
Licensed under cc by-sa 3.0 with attribution required.